Argentina's Energy Reality & Off-Grid Dynamics

Argentina features some of the highest solar radiation profiles globally, particularly across the Puna and Andean regions of Salta, Jujuy, and San Juan. However, the country's vast geography introduces structural transmission bottlenecks and highly localized grid vulnerabilities. In rural agricultural zones (such as Buenos Aires Province, La Pampa, and Córdoba), off-grid solar infrastructure acts as a primary operational fail-safe rather than just an auxiliary energy source.

Furthermore, regional policies like the PERMER (Proyecto de Energías Renovables en Mercados Rurales) have established a strict technical blueprint for solar hardware longevity. Importers and installers require high-reliability components that minimize physical site maintenance. Charge controllers must survive extreme daily temperature differentials, low ambient moisture levels, and high-altitude UV degradation. How do your solar charge controllers handle the high-altitude conditions of Northwestern Argentina?
At altitudes exceeding 3,000 meters (such as in Jujuy and Salta), thin air limits natural heat dissipation. Our industrial-grade MPPT and three-phase controllers are designed with structural thermal margins and forced cooling configurations. They feature rated component tolerances that account for atmospheric derating, preventing localized overheating and ensuring stable power output.

What communication protocols do your controllers support for remote agricultural monitoring?
Our controllers support standard RS485 interfaces running the Modbus RTU protocol. They connect with external GPRS, Wi-Fi, or Ethernet gateways, allowing agricultural monitoring stations to pull data into centralized SCADA platforms and track panel yields and battery levels without physical site visits.
